Braganca vs Siwa Oasis Climate & Distance Between

Egypt flag
  • The distance between Braganca, Portugal and Siwa Oasis, Egypt is approximately 3,210 km or 1,995 mi.
  • To reach Braganca in this distance one would set out from Siwa Oasis bearing 304.6°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Braganca bearing 285.4° or WNW .
  • Braganca has a Mediterranean warm climate (Csb) whereas Siwa Oasis has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• Braganca is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Siwa Oasis is in or near the subtropical desert bi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 9.5 °C (17°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 1.2 °C (2.2°F) less in Braganca.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 732 mm (28.8 in) more which is equivalent to 732 l/m² (17.97 US gal/ft²) or 7,320,000 l/ha (782,557 US gal/ac) more. About 82 1/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 12.6° lower in Braganca than in Siwa Oasis.
  • Relative humidity levels are 21.8%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 3.1°C (5.5°F) lower.
